Poznámka:
Přístup k této stránce vyžaduje autorizaci. Můžete se zkusit přihlásit nebo změnit adresáře.
Přístup k této stránce vyžaduje autorizaci. Můžete zkusit změnit adresáře.
Visual Studio je výkonný vývojářský nástroj, který můžete použít k dokončení celého vývojového cyklu na jednom místě. Jedná se o komplexní integrované vývojové prostředí (IDE), které můžete použít k psaní, úpravám, ladění a sestavování kódu a následnému nasazení aplikace. Visual Studio obsahuje kompilátory, nástroje pro dokončování kódu, správu zdrojového kódu, rozšíření a mnoho dalších funkcí, které vylepšují každou fázi procesu vývoje softwaru. Tento článek obsahuje přehled sady Visual Studio.
Díky nejrůznějším funkcím a jazykové podpoře v sadě Visual Studio můžete začít psát svůj první program Hello World až po vývoj a nasazování aplikací. Můžete například vytvářet, ladit a testovat aplikace .NET a C++, upravovat ASP.NET stránky v zobrazení webového návrháře, vyvíjet mobilní a desktopové aplikace pro různé platformy pomocí .NET nebo vytvářet responzivní webové uživatelské rozhraní v jazyce C#.
Pokud chcete nainstalovat Visual Studio, vyberte následující tlačítko a zvolte edici sady Visual Studio ke stažení.
Pokud chcete nainstalovat Visual Studio, vyberte následující tlačítko a zvolte edici sady Visual Studio ke stažení.
Pokud chcete nainstalovat Visual Studio, vyberte následující tlačítko a zvolte edici sady Visual Studio ke stažení.
Proč používat Visual Studio?
Visual Studio poskytuje vývojářům vývojové prostředí s bohatými funkcemi, které umožňuje efektivně a společně vyvíjet kód.
- Instalační program založený na úlohách Nainstalujte jenom to, co potřebujete.
- Výkonné programovací nástroje a funkce Všechno, co potřebujete k vytvoření aplikací na jednom místě.
- Podpora více jazyků Kód v jazyce C++, C#, JavaScript, TypeScript, Python a další.
- Vývoj pro různé platformy Vytvářejte aplikace pro libovolnou platformu.
- Integrace správy verzí Spolupracujte na kódu s kolegy z týmu.
- Vývoj s asistencí umělé inteligence. Efektivní psaní kódu pomocí AI.
Objevte Visual Studio
Visual Studio podporuje různé části cyklu vývoje softwaru.
Vývoj kódu
Integrované vývojové prostředí sady Visual Studio poskytuje funkce , které usnadňují psaní a správu kódu s jistotou. Můžete například rychle a přesně kódovat pomocí nástrojů pro vývoj s asistencí umělé inteligence . Mezi tyto nástroje patří GitHub Copilot a IntelliCode. Rychlým vylepšením kódu si projděte tipy označené ikonou žárovky, které navrhují akce nebo rozbalují a sbalují bloky kódu pomocí osnovy. Uspořádejte a prozkoumejte kód pomocí Průzkumníka řešení, který zobrazuje kód uspořádaný podle souborů nebo zobrazení tříd, který zobrazuje kód uspořádaný podle tříd.
Přečtěte si další informace o funkcích integrovaného vývojového prostředí , které vám pomůžou uspořádat a upravovat obsah:
- editoru kódu
- Přizpůsobte integrované vývojové prostředí a editor
- uspořádat kód
- Tipy a triky
Vývoj s asistencí umělé inteligence
GitHub Copilot, GitHub Copilot Chat a IntelliCode pomáhají psát kód rychleji a s větší přesností, pomáhají vyvinout hlubší porozumění základu kódu a pomoc s dalšími vývojářskými úlohami, jako je psaní testů jednotek, ladění a profilace.
Přečtěte si další informace o vývoji s asistencí umělé inteligence v sadě Visual Studio.
Začínáme s GitHub Copilotem v sadě Visual Studio:
- Instalace a správa GitHub Copilotu
- Použití dokončování pomocí GitHub Copilot ve Visual Studio
- Použití chatu Copilot z GitHubu v sadě Visual Studio
- Ladění s Copilotem
Vytvoření aplikace
Aplikace můžete zkompilovat a sestavovat, abyste je okamžitě vytvořili a otestovali v ladicím programu. Pro projekty C++ a C# můžete spouštět sestavení s více procesory. Visual Studio také nabízí několik možností, které můžete nakonfigurovat při sestavování aplikací. Můžete vytvořit vlastní konfiguraci sestavení, použít předdefinované konfigurace, skrýt určité zprávy upozornění nebo zvýšit informace o výstupu sestavení.
Zjistěte více o kompilaci a sestavení v aplikaci Visual Studio:
Ladění kódu
Integrované ladění v sadě Visual Studio umožňuje snadno ladit, profilovat a diagnostikovat kód. Můžete procházet kód a podívat se na hodnoty uložené v proměnných, nastavit kukátku na proměnných, abyste viděli, kdy se hodnoty mění, a prozkoumat cestu provádění kódu. Visual Studio také nabízí další způsoby ladění kódu během jeho spuštění.
Další informace o ladění v sadě Visual Studio:
- Oladěte svou aplikaci
- Techniky ladění a nástroje
- Měření výkonu aplikace
- Ladění s Copilotem
- Tipy a triky
Otestování kódu
Vysoce kvalitní kód můžete psát pomocí komplexních testovacích nástrojů v sadě Visual Studio. Testy jednotek poskytují vývojářům a testerům rychlý způsob, jak najít chyby logiky v kódu. Můžete analyzovat, kolik kódu testujete, a zobrazit okamžité výsledky v testovací sadě. Pomocí pokročilých funkcí, které testují kód při psaní, poznáte dopad všech změn, které uděláte.
Další informace o testovacích nástrojích dostupných v sadě Visual Studio:
- Použití testovacích nástrojů v sadě Visual Studio
- vytvořit a spustit jednotkové testy
- Analýza pokrytí kódu
Správa verzí
Pomocí integrovaných funkcí Gitu v sadě Visual Studio můžete klonovat, vytvářet nebo otevírat vlastní úložiště. Okno nástroje Git poskytuje vše, co potřebujete k potvrzení a nasdílení změn, správě větví a řešení konfliktů při slučování. Pokud máte účet GitHubu, můžete spravovat úložiště přímo v sadě Visual Studio.
Další informace o správě verzí v sadě Visual Studio:
- správa verzí pomocí Gitu
- Visual Studio a GitHub
Spolupracovat
Visual Studio Live Share umožňuje vývoj spolupráce v reálném čase. S Live Share můžete svůj projekt sdílet se svými kolegy bez ohledu na jazyk nebo platformu. Vyřešte problémy rychle tím, že týmu umožníte připojit se, procházet, nastavit zarážky a psát do relace editoru.
Další informace o spolupráci se službou Live Share:
Nasazení aplikace
Když nasadíte aplikaci, službu nebo komponentu, distribuujete ji pro instalaci na jiné počítače, zařízení nebo servery nebo v cloudu. V sadě Visual Studio můžete zvolit příslušnou metodu pro požadovaný typ nasazení. Sdílejte své aplikace a kód publikováním na web nebo Azure nebo nasazením do sdílené síťové složky nebo místní složky.
Přečtěte si další informace o tom, jak nasadit aplikaci pomocí sady Visual Studio:
- Nasazení aplikace ze sady Visual Studio
- Nasazení aplikace do složky, webového serveru, Azure nebo jiného cíle
Volba edice sady Visual Studio
Visual Studio má tři edice:
- Komunita. Bezplatné plně vybavené integrované vývojové prostředí (IDE) pro studenty, opensourcové vývojáře a jednotlivé vývojáře.
- Profesionální. Možnost založená na předplatném pro jednotlivé vývojáře nebo malé týmy
- Organizace. Možnost založená na předplatném pro malé a velké firmy a podnikové organizace.
Porovnejte funkce v edicích sady Visual Studio a získejte edici sady Visual Studio , která nejlépe vyhovuje vašim potřebám.
Instalace sady Visual Studio
Pokud chcete nainstalovat Visual Studio, vyberte následující tlačítko a pak zvolte edici sady Visual Studio.
Začínáme
Začněte s jedním z následujících kurzů pro konkrétní jazyk:
- Vytvoření jednoduché konzolové aplikace v jazyce C#
- Začínáme s Pythonem
- Vytvoření jednoduché konzolové aplikace v jazyce Visual Basic
- Vytvoření konzolové aplikace C++
- vytvoření aplikace Node.js a Express aplikace
Další krok
- Projděte si IDE, abyste se seznámili s jeho funkcemi a naučili se ho používat pro základní úlohy.